Explain why stainless steel is the superior material for making sculpture?

The superiority of stainless steel as a sculpture material is mainly reflected in the following aspects:
Corrosion resistance:
Stainless steel has strong corrosion resistance, able to maintain its appearance and performance in a variety of environmental conditions. As the sculpture is often exposed to the outdoors, experiencing wind and rain, temperature changes and air pollution and other factors, stainless steel’s corrosion resistance enables it to maintain its beauty for a long time, not easy to rust or corrosion.
Mechanical strength and durability:
Stainless steel has high mechanical strength and can withstand large external forces without deformation. This is particularly important for large sculptures, because they need to withstand their own weight and the pressure of the external environment. The durability of stainless steel ensures that the sculptures are not easily damaged in long-term use and have low maintenance costs.
Aesthetic properties:
Stainless steel has a distinctive metallic luster and modern look that reflects light and presents a rich visual effect. The surface of this material can be polished, brushed and other treatments to form different textures, adapting to different artistic styles and creative needs.
Plasticity:
Stainless steel has good plasticity and is easy to be processed into various complex shapes and structures. Sculpture artists can create exquisite works of art through forging, welding, cutting and other processes. Its malleability also means that stainless steel is able to achieve designs and details that are difficult to achieve with some other materials.
Environmentally friendly and recyclable:
Stainless steel is a recyclable material with a relatively low environmental impact from its production and use. Scrap stainless steel can be recycled and reused, reducing waste of resources and environmental pollution, in line with modern society’s requirements for sustainable development.
Easy to maintain:
Stainless steel has a smooth surface, dirt and dust are not easy to adhere to, cleaning and maintenance is relatively simple. Daily maintenance only requires simple wiping and cleaning, reducing the complexity and cost of maintenance work.
In summary, stainless steel with its excellent corrosion resistance, mechanical strength, aesthetic properties, plasticity, environmental protection and ease of maintenance and other advantages, to become the preferred material for the production of sculpture. These characteristics make stainless steel sculpture can be in a variety of environments in the long-term preservation of its artistic value and structural integrity, to meet the dual needs of artists and the public.
